2009-07-21 196 views
3

所以我有一個網站項目,我在發佈時預編譯。部署預編譯的網站項目

我有一個問題,當我需要對已部署的站點進行一些小的更改時,是否必須重新構建,重新發布並部署整個網站結構,或者我可以將修改的aspx頁面和bin目錄?

請讓我知道!

謝謝你們!

+0

相同http://stackoverflow.com/questions/1145803/complete-deploy-vs-out-of-cycle-deploy – 2009-07-21 22:56:31

回答

3

這將取決於您如何進行網站的預編譯。

根據MSDN,如果您進行了部署的預編譯,則該過程需要aspx文件並處理其中的任何內部代碼,因此您需要重新編譯所有內容。

如果您爲部署和更新做了預編譯,則不會考慮aspx文件,因此,如果您所做的只是某些UI更改,則可以毫無問題地推送更新後的aspx文件。

1

您應該可以在本地重新發布,然後複製修改後的發佈頁面和bin文件夾。

您不應該需要上傳所有內容。

+0

我會嘗試在我的devserver – 2009-07-21 23:02:43

1

如果預編譯epending您選擇您可以編輯.aspx頁即HTML代碼的選項,而不是代碼隱藏..

如果.aspx頁變成只是佔位符即,除了單個評論外,它們都是空的,你不能。